你查询的IP:[60.63.73.142]  地理位置:中国–上海–上海电信/东方有线

最新查询221.8.109.5 60.55.106.136 166.111.210.136 210.12.207.52 202.69.4.186 203.152.64.145 166.111.68.243 203.89.23.132 123.99.128.65 60.63.73.142 210.14.64.230 203.156.192.5 119.40.128.23 203.88.32.171 121.201.146.7 202.158.160.34 123.101.255.128 202.38.64.122 221.130.111.189 202.38.164.227 202.38.64.109 123.98.124.50 124.254.146.101 60.255.175.205 117.40.62.87 116.192.136.108 123.144.176.8 202.95.252.215 120.76.42.16 121.48.187.36 218.104.119.54